History of Indian cuisine dates back to nearly 5,000-years ago when various groups and cultures interacted with India that led to a diversity of flavours and regional cuisines.
Indian cuisine comprises of a number of regional cuisines.  The diversity in soil type, climate, culture, ethnic group and occupations, these cuisines differ from each other mainly due to the use of locally available spices, herbs, vegetables and fruits. Indian food is also influenced by religious and cultural choices and traditions. 
Foreign invasions, trade relations and colonialism had introduced certain foods to the country like potato, chillies and breadfruit.    

Prep Time : 8-10 hour

Cook time : 31-40 minutes

Serve : 4

Level Of Cooking : Moderate

Taste : Sweet

Ingredients for Kesari Jalebi Recipe

  • Refined Flour 1 1/2 cups

  • Saffron 1 teaspoon

  • Sugar 2 1/2 cups

  • Saffron (kesar) a few strands

  • Ghee to deep fry

Method

Step 1

Mix flour and soda bi-carbonate. Add water and make a smooth batter taking care that there are no lumps. Leave it overnight to ferment.

Step 2

Just before making the jalebis whisk the batter again, adding a little water if necessary to make the batter of pouring consistency. Boil sugar and two cups of water together for twenty minutes to make syrup.

Step 3

Dissolve saffron in warm water and add it to the sugar syrup. Take a very thick square cloth with a side measuring eight inches, make a three millimetre hole in the center, hold the edges together to make a bag.

Step 4

Pour the jalebi batter into this bag. Heat sufficient ghee to deep fry in a frying pan and pour the batter from the bag into the hot ghee in a circular shape making a couple of circles, one outside the other.

Step 5

Deep fry till golden and crisp. Drain and soak in the sugar syrup for five minutes. Drain and serve.
